Abstract

The utility model provides a plastic sheet high-cleaning treatment product line which comprises a feed bin, a first cooling water washing tank, a first material loading unit, a first stirring unit, a second material loading unit, a first washing unit, a third material loading unit, a second stirring unit, a fourth material loading unit, a second washing unit, a third stirring unit, a fifth material loading unit, a third washing unit, a second cooling water washing tank, a material feeding unit and a centrifugal discharge unit, where in the feed bin, the first cooling water washing tank, the first material loading unit, the first stirring unit, the second material loading unit, the first washing unit, the third material loading unit, the second stirring unit, the fourth material loading unit, the second washing unit, the third stirring unit, the fifth material loading unit, the third washing unit, the second cooling water washing tank, the material feeding unit and the centrifugal discharge unit are connected in sequence and carry out synchronous operations. The first cooling water washing tank, the first washing unit and the second washing unit are respectively connected with a first effluent settling chamber, the third washing unit is connected with a second effluent settling chamber, and the centrifugal discharge unit is connected with a third effluent settling chamber. By adopting the technical scheme, the structure of the plastic sheet high-cleaning treatment product line is improved; and through orderly connection between the working units, the plastic sheet high-cleaning treatment product line has the advantages of being high in working efficiency, high in degree of automation, and capable of carrying out continuous washing for a large number of plastic sheets, thereby meeting the requirement for product processing quality.

Shown in accompanying drawing 1; The high clean process for producing line of the described plastic sheet of present embodiment is the production line that the coloured plastics material sheet material is changed into transparent clean sheet or fair and clear; It includes and joins successively and the feeding warehouse of synchronization job 1, the first cold water washing trough 2, first feeding unit material 3, first agitating unit 4, second feeding unit material 5, first cleaning unit 6, the 3rd feeding unit material 7, second agitating unit 8, the 4th feeding unit material 9, second cleaning unit 10, the 3rd agitating unit 11, the 5th feeding unit material 12, the 3rd cleaning unit 13, the second cold water washing trough 14, feeding unit 15, centrifugal discharge unit 16; Wherein, The described centrifugal discharge of present embodiment unit 16 is specially centrifuge; Simultaneously; The described first cold water washing trough 2 of present embodiment, first cleaning unit 6, second cleaning unit 10 join with first effluent settling chamber 17 respectively, and described the 3rd cleaning unit 13 and second effluent settling chamber 18 join, and described centrifugal discharge unit 16 and the 3rd wastewater sedimentation pond 19 join; Described second feeding unit material 5, second agitating unit 8, second cleaning unit 10, the 5th feeding unit material 12, the 3rd cleaning unit 13 all have the clear water compensation of the reuse handled, and join with the clear water pipe 33 of handling reuse respectively.In addition, in order to improve the cleaning quality of this production line, present embodiment is equipped with in first effluent settling chamber 17 and is exclusively used in the pollution discharge capability that the water pump 20 of discharging precipitated product is strengthened first effluent settling chamber 17.Simultaneously, the above-mentioned first cold water washing trough 2 of present embodiment and the second cold water washing trough 14 all mainly by tank 21, place that being used in this tank 21 drive that material advances first draw material screw rod 22 and drive this and first draw first motor 23 of material screw rod 22 rotations to form.Above-mentioned first feeding unit material 3 of present embodiment, second feeding unit material 5, the 3rd feeding unit material 7, the 4th feeding unit material 9, the 5th feeding unit material 12 all mainly by barrel 24, place being used in this barrel 24 to drive the material loading screw rod 25 that material advances and second motor 26 that drives these material loading screw rod 25 rotations is formed.Above-mentioned first cleaning unit 6 of present embodiment, second cleaning unit 10, the 3rd cleaning unit 13 all mainly by casing 27, place that being used in this casing 27 drive that material advances second draw material screw rod 28 and drive this and second draw the 3rd motor 29 of material screw rod 28 rotations to form.The above-mentioned feeding unit of present embodiment 15 mainly by feeding storehouse 30, place that being used in this feeding storehouse 30 drive that material advances the 3rd draw material screw rod 31 and drive the 3rd and draw the 4th motor 32 of material screw rod 31 rotations to form.During work; At first the coloured plastics material sheet material after the fragmentation is poured into the first cold water washing trough 2 from feeding warehouse 1 and washed; Upwards send into the stirring first time that first agitating unit 4 carries out plastic sheet through first feeding unit material 3 afterwards; Then the plastic sheet after second feeding unit material 5 will stir is upwards delivered to the heated wash first time of carrying out plastic sheet in first cleaning unit 6; Plastic sheet after will cleaning is again afterwards upwards delivered to through the 3rd feeding unit material 7 and is carried out the stirring second time in second agitating unit 8; Plastic sheet after then will stirring is again upwards delivered to the heated wash second time of carrying out plastic sheet in second cleaning unit 10 through the 4th feeding unit material 9; Plastic sheet after will cleaning is again afterwards delivered in the 3rd agitating unit 11 and is stirred for the third time; Plastic sheet after then will stirring is again delivered to the heated wash for the third time of carrying out plastic sheet in the 3rd cleaning unit 13 through the 5th feeding unit material 12; Plastic sheet after cleaning then can be delivered in the second cold water washing trough 14 and wash, and the plastic sheet that flushing afterwards finishes can become transparent clean sheet or fair and clear, and then centrifugal discharge is carried out in this transparent clean sheet or fair and clear sector-meeting in feeding unit 15 is delivered to centrifugal discharge unit 16; The transparent clean sheet of at last centrifugal discharge unit 16 being discharged or fair and clear packing are gone into bag and are just accomplished transparent clean sheet of this production line or fair and clear manufacturing process; Wherein, in this process, the clear water that first effluent settling chamber 17, second effluent settling chamber 18, the 3rd wastewater sedimentation pond 19 precipitation process are crossed can arrange into that channel carries out Recycling.In a word, adopt above scheme after, compare prior art, the structure of this production line is perfect, automaticity is high, high efficiency can be carried out continous way to a large amount of plastic sheets and clean, and can be satisfied the product processing quality requirement well, is worthy to be popularized.
